Finishing 31st doesn't guarantee the 1st pick overall.

Yeah, many people seem to think it's a lock or near lock. Actually the odds are against the worst team from picking 1st overall. They only have an 18.5% chance, so less than 1 in 5. That's far from great. The only great odds are that they are guaranteed a top 4 pick.
